Nickelodeon has introduced a full slate of new animated and live-action series for 2013 that will include a Dora the Explorer spin-off and several new educational preschool programs.

In addition to announcing plans for a third season of “Teenage Mutant Ninja Turtles,” which closed out 2012 as the No. 1 new animated series among boys ages 2 to 11, the network is planning a series of new animated shows, including:

  • “Sanjay & Craig,” about a boy and his best friend, a snake;

  • “Breadwinners,” featuring two ducks that operate a bread delivery service out of a jet-fueled van;

  • “Rabbids,” based on the Ubisoft video game of the same name about a mysterious breed of rabbit-like creatures; and

  • “Monsters vs. Aliens,” inspired by the 2009 DreamWorks film. 

Nick is also plan three new educational preschool series including its first literacy show for that age set, “Wallykazam!,” the first-ever preschool series dedicated to the STEM (science, technology, engineering and math) curriculum, “Blaze and the Monster Machines,” and the new spin-off “Dora and Friends.”

New live-action comedy series will include “The Haunted Hathaways,” about a family living in a haunted house, and “The Thundermans,” which will follow the sibling rivalry between twins in a family of superheroes.
